Why Mold Remediation Matters in Frederick County
Mold growth can damage property, degrade indoor air quality, and trigger health issues such as allergies and respiratory problems. In Frederick County, VA, the humid climate and older homes increase the risk, making timely remediation essential for safety and property value.

Understanding Mold: Types and Health Risks
Common indoor molds include Aspergillus, Penicillium, Cladosporium, and the toxic Stachybotrys chartarum (black mold). While most molds cause irritation, Stachybotrys can release mycotoxins linked to severe respiratory distress.

Step‑by‑Step Mold Remediation Process
1. Inspection & Assessment
A certified inspector conducts a visual survey, moisture mapping, and may collect air or surface samples for lab analysis. This determines the extent of contamination and identifies hidden growth behind walls or under flooring.
2. Containment
Work areas are sealed with polyethylene sheeting and negative air pressure machines to prevent spores from spreading to clean zones.
3. Removal
Porous materials (drywall, insulation, carpet) that exceed 10 sq ft of visible growth are typically discarded. Non‑porous surfaces are scrubbed with a detergent solution, then treated with an EPA‑registered biocide.
4. Drying & Dehumidification
Industrial‑grade dehumidifiers and air movers reduce moisture to below 60 % relative humidity, the threshold where mold stops growing.
5. Cleaning & Restoration
After verification that moisture levels are safe, surfaces are cleaned, and any removed building components are replaced. Final clearance testing ensures spore counts are back to baseline.
Typical Costs and Timeline
Costs vary with size, severity, and materials involved. Below is a range based on recent local contractor quotes (2023‑2024).
| Project Scope | Estimated Cost (USD) | Typical Duration |
|---|---|---|
| Small bedroom (≤500 sq ft, limited growth) | $1,200‑$2,500 | 2‑4 days |
| Medium area (500‑1,500 sq ft, moderate growth) | $3,000‑$6,500 | 4‑7 days |
| Large home or commercial space (>1,500 sq ft, extensive growth) | $7,500‑$15,000+ | 7‑14 days |
Choosing a Qualified Mold Remediation Contractor
Follow this checklist to vet local providers:
- Verify state licensing and insurance coverage.
- Ask for certifications such as IICRC S520 (Mold Remediation) or NADCA.
- Request a detailed written estimate that separates inspection, containment, removal, and post‑remediation testing.
- Check reviews on the Better Business Bureau and local forums.
- Confirm they follow EPA and ASHRAE protocols.
Preventing Future Mold Growth
After remediation, ongoing prevention is key:
- Maintain indoor humidity below 60 % using dehumidifiers in basements and bathrooms.
- Repair roof leaks, plumbing failures, and foundation cracks promptly.
- Ensure proper ventilation—use exhaust fans in kitchens and bathrooms.
- Install a moisture barrier under crawl‑space slabs.
Frequently Asked Questions
Is DIY mold removal safe?
For small, non‑toxic growth (<10 sq ft) and healthy occupants, a DIY approach with gloves, N‑95 respirators, and EPA‑approved cleaners can be acceptable. Larger or toxic infestations require professional containment.
Can mold return after remediation?
Yes, if moisture sources persist. Ongoing monitoring and prompt repair of leaks are essential to keep spores from re‑establishing.
Do I need a clearance test?
While not legally mandated in Virginia, a post‑remediation clearance test by an independent lab provides documented proof that indoor air quality meets EPA standards.
